Output 91d663a51d38af2327f1785197ae0850bb7d3303a0dbc69ccacf75f6276661a5:0

value
27704826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a9f308391462c033ee97109fc09f651a2af80a OP_EQUAL
address
3C41sWRJYyFrTGWqWKpWpmroovCKEVeKk3
transaction
91d663a51d38af2327f1785197ae0850bb7d3303a0dbc69ccacf75f6276661a5
spent
true